What I have noticed and this is another wireless problem is whenever my Son gets on his PS3 and plays online games via wireless it runs over my Desktop Hard wired computer like if my computer has stalled. I have two hard wired computers (one a i7) both going directly to the ADSL modem router via there own port but as soon as he gets on I notice the Wireless and ADSL Led on the modem going gangbusters and he is away with no problem and at the same time my computer or either computers on at the same time are as slow as a wet rag. What do you think is causing this and can I fix this so I can have a share of the bandwidth needed to just use the internet and not be stuck at a stop sign.

Using the internet today say on 3 devices on all at the same time and just say one is a desktop, the other is a notebook and finally the PS3 when the three of them are on line don't they share the modem equally say a third of the bandwidth each or does say the PS3 run rough shot over the other two by having the PS3 using 90% of the bandwidth leaving 10% for both the computers. It seems this is what is happening.
It sounds like the PS3 is hogging the bandwidth for his game, maybe set up some QOS on the modem (if it's available) to limit his b/w and see if that fixes it. It may be related to your other issue.
